    CHAPTER ONE

    TRUSTING GOD

    For in this hope we were saved. But hope that is seen is no hope at all. Who hopes for what they already have? But if we hope for what we do not yet have, we wait for it patiently. Roman 8: 24 – 25.

    While growing up, I heard a story so many times that it stuck to the back of my mind. Back then, it was for fun and for learning how to use words, but now that I am older, it does teach me something;

    In a small village where no mother was educated and every father was a farmer or a fisherman, there had been no rain for a very long time. The crops were dying, the water wells were drying up slowly, and the heat of the day chased the fishes to the bottom of the river. The leaders had gathered severally but none of their plans seemed to work out. During one of their meetings when all hope had been lost, a young man suggested that they call the attention of a rainmaker. After much discussion, they did so. The rainmaker was brought down to the village within the hour and he called the attention of all the people living in the village, young and old.

    By this same time in the morrow, you shall all gather here and wait for the rains. And it shall come! the rainmaker said.

    There was great joy in the village and everyone waited in anticipation. Then the next day came. Sara was a little kid and the only child of her both parents. She joined her father and mother to prepare for the trip to the square where the people were told to gather.

    What is that for? Sara’s mother asked as they started to leave their home.
